酷代码 AI
菜单
服务商

按照由小到大的顺序,输出1∼n之间的所有偶数C++,while语句

```cpp #include <iostream> int main() { int n; std::cout << "请输入一个正整数n: "; std::cin >> n; int i = 2; while (i <= n) { std::cout << i << " "; i += 2; } std::cout << std::endl; return 0; } ``` 代码解释 1. 输入部分:程序首先提示用户输入一个正整数`n`,并使用`std::cin`读取用户输入的值。 2. 初始化变量:将变量`i`初始化为2,因为2是最小的偶数。 3. 循环部分:使用`while`循环,只要`i`小于等于`n`,就执行循环体。在循环体中,输出当前的偶数`i`,并将`i`增加2,以此来得到下一个偶数。 4. 输出换行符:循环结束后,输出一个换行符让输出更清晰。 5. 返回值:`main`函数返回0,表示程序正常结束。 [2026-01-16 20:21:56 | AI问答 | 257点数解答]

相关提问
发财导航,免费问AI
实用工具查看更多